When asked Tuesday about Ontario’s request for the federal government to double sick leave benefits if people need to take time off due to COVID-19, Prime Minister Justin Trudeau said workplaces are the most efficient way to deliver further supports. “We need to work together and provinces need to look at the way to deliver sick leave directly through employers, which the federal government can’t do,” he stated.
